What is Blockchain Technology?

At its core, blockchain technology is a decentralized ledger that records digital transactions across multiple computers. This means no single entity has control, which enhances security and transparency. Think of it like a digital ledger that anyone can access, but no one can alter without consensus.

The Structure of Blockchain

  • Blocks: Each block contains a set of transactions.
  • Chain: Blocks are linked together in chronological order.
  • Nodes: Each participant (or node) has a copy of the blockchain.

How Does Blockchain Improve Digital Currency Transactions?

With the rise of digital currencies, understanding how blockchain technology enhances transactions is crucial. Here are a few significant advantages:

  • Increased Security: Blockchain uses advanced cryptography to secure transactions, making it difficult for hackers to alter data.
  • Transparency: Each transaction is recorded and publicly accessible, reducing fraud.
  • Decreased Costs: By eliminating intermediaries, blockchain can lower transaction costs, making it a favorable option for users.

Real-Life Example: The Farmer’s Market Analogy

Imagine you are at a farmer’s market. Each stall represents a block filled with fresh produce (transactions). All the market-goers are nodes, each keeping a ledger of prices and purchases. If one stall suddenly changes its prices without public knowledge, shoppers would complain. Blockchain ensures every vendor (transaction) is visible and agreed upon by all, making trust inherent in every deal.

How to Securely Store Your Cryptocurrency

Understanding the basics of blockchain technology also involves knowing how to safely store your cryptocurrency. Here are some steps you can take:

  • Use a Hardware Wallet: Devices like the Ledger Nano X can significantly reduce hacking risks by keeping your private keys offline.
  • Enable Two-Factor Authentication: This adds an extra layer of security to your accounts.
